自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(55)
  • 收藏
  • 关注

转载 MIMIC Defense CTF 2019 final writeup

作者:LoRexxar'@知道创宇404实验室上周有幸去南京参加了强网杯拟态挑战赛,运气比较好拿了第二名,只是可惜是最后8分钟被爆了,差一点儿真是有点儿可惜。有关于拟态的观念我会在后面讲防火墙黑盒***的 writeup 时再详细写,抛开拟态不谈,赛宁这次引入的比赛模式我觉得还蛮有趣的,白盒排位赛的排名决定你是不是能挑战白盒拟态,这样的多线并行挑战考验的除了你的实际水平,也给比赛本身平添了一些...

2019-05-31 17:32:13 313

转载 AD19新功能之跟随走线

跟随走线AD19新增跟随走线,比如需要按照特定的轨迹进行走线,比如要绕着一个圆进行走线,或者靠着边框走线,普通模式下的效果如下图所示,线会跟着指针跑:在走线模式下,按住 shift + f ,然后鼠标的光标会由+,变成×,当× 遇到 特定的轨迹时,就会自动跟随,而不会跟着指针乱跑,效果如下图所示:转载于:https://www.cnblogs.com/icefree...

2019-05-30 14:36:00 1896

转载 cookie 和 session

(1)cookie与session---------->>>>>>>>>>>>>>>>>>>>.>>>>> 1,为什么http协议是无状态的就可以直接访问任何页面. 因为http协议无状态,所以他谁也不认识,只要你给请...

2019-05-30 14:33:00 44

转载 java springcloud版b2b2c社交电商spring cloud分布式微服务 (七)高可用的分布式配置中心(Spring Cloud Config)...

Springcloud b2b2c电子商务社交平台源码请加企鹅求求:一零三八七七四六二六。讲述了一个服务如何从配置中心读取文件,配置中心如何从远程git读取配置文件,当服务实例很多时,都从配置中心读取文件,这时可以考虑将配置中心做成一个微服务,将其集群化,从而达到高可用,架构图如下:image.png一、准备工作继续使用上一篇文章的工程,创建一个eureka-server工程,用作服务注册中心。在...

2019-05-30 08:26:41 66

转载 awk 系列Part12:在 awk 中如何使用流程控制语句

awk 系列:在 awk 中如何使用流程控制语句当你回顾所有到目前为止我们已经覆盖的 awk 实例,从 awk 系列的开始,你会注意到各种实例的所有指令是顺序执行的,即一个接一个地执行。但在某些情况下,我们可能希望基于一些条件进行文本过滤操作,即流程控制语句允许的那些语句。在 awk 编程中有各种各样的流程控制语句,其中包括:if-else 语句for 语句while 语句do-w...

2019-05-29 15:36:15 68

转载 产品开发过程中的流程图

程序流程图用统一规定的标准符号描述程序运行具体步骤的图形表示程序框图的设计是在处理流程图的基础上,通过对输入输出数据和处理过程的详细分析,将计算机的主要运行步骤和内容标识出来程序框图是进行程序设计的最基本依据,因此它的质量直接关系到程序设计的质量以上为百度百科对流程图的解释只要有任务、事情,就会有完成任务的过程,所以也就有流程图我的理解画流程图的作用用于和非开发部门的交...

2019-05-29 10:19:38 1320

转载 很全!浅谈几种常用负载均衡架构

阅读本文大概需要 9 分钟。作者:Kingreatwill链接:http://t.cn/Ea8JcrS什么是负载均衡(Load balancing)在网站创立初期,我们一般都使用单台机器对台提供集中式服务,但随着业务量越来越大,无论性能还是稳定性上都有了更大的挑战。这时候我们就会想到通过扩容的方式来提供更好的服务。我们一般会把多台机器组成一个集群对外提供服务。然而,我们的网站...

2019-05-28 10:05:44 88

转载 mybatis基础_jar包下载

1、首先下载Jar包  1、通过搜索mybatis进入官网     2、由于mybatis已经放到了Github上,所以进入github进行下载  3、进入之后,回到项目的根目录  4、找到最下面,下载最新版本  5、点击下载压缩包即可6、下载完成之后解压发现有这么些文件    1、lib文件夹下是依赖包    2、mybatis-3...

2019-05-27 22:51:00 554

转载 CentOS 7系统下载地址

CentOS 7.0-7.5的下载地址CentOS 7.0 下载地址https://u20102221.ctfile.com/fs/20102221-375700837centos 7.1 下载地址https://u20102221.ctfile.com/fs/20102221-375700874centos 7.2 下载地址https://u20102221.ctfile.com/fs/201...

2019-05-27 08:50:19 880

转载 Go语言入门——数组、切片和映射(下)

上篇主要介绍了Go语言里面常见的复合数据类型的声明和初始化。这篇主要针对数组、切片和映射这些复合数据类型从其他几个方面介绍比较下。1、遍历不管是数组、切片还是映射结构,都是一种集合类型,要从这些集合取出元素就要查找或者遍历。对于从其他语言转到Go语言,在遍历这边还是有稍稍不同的。数组遍历形式1package mainimport "fmt"func main() { arr...

2019-05-26 04:50:26 66

转载 Flutter: Dismissible 通过在指示的方向上拖动来解除的Widget

APIclass _MyHomeState extends State<MyHome> { @override Widget build(BuildContext context) { return Scaffold( appBar: AppBar( title: Text('Flutter Demo'), ),...

2019-05-25 23:11:00 633

转载 iDrive for mac(自动备份软件) v3.5.4.9激活版

一款在线文件备份工具—iDrive推荐给大家!iDrive Mac非常易于使用!iDrive mac版的界面非常类似于Windows标准的文件资源管理器。数据以树状结构分类,您只需要检查要备份的文件夹和文件,且iDrive mac版为你提供最多2 GB的空间来存储任何类型的文件,其主要目的是创建最重要文件的备份副本。这样,大大的提升了你的工作效率!有需要的朋友,欢迎前来下载体...

2019-05-25 17:44:42 137

转载 【Leetcode】130.被包围的区域

题目给定一个二维的矩阵,包含 'X' 和 'O'(字母 O)。找到所有被 'X' 围绕的区域,并将这些区域里所有的 'O' 用 'X' 填充。示例:X X X XX O O XX X O XX O X X复制代码运行你的函数后,矩阵变为:X X X XX X X XX X X XX O X X复制代码解释:被围绕的区间不会存在于边界上,换句话说,任何边界上的 'O' 都...

2019-05-25 17:01:58 286

转载 列出连通集的邻接表解题

列出连通集的邻接表解题 也许有许多人像我一样,一开始用邻接表做这题,结果发现深搜的顺序是错的导致这题出不来。很多人于是放弃了邻接表,利用邻接矩阵,显然方便很多。但我不信这个邪,咱就一起死磕这题!先来看看为什么会错。其实你发现深搜是没有问题的,本来深搜就不是唯一的,所以我们的深搜和答案仅仅是顺序不一样而已。那么答案的顺序是怎样的呢?题目中...

2019-05-25 15:40:00 89

转载 用Matlab的.m脚本文件处理实验室数据

找到相应的文件findfile%1 打开文件夹%2 拷贝第一个文件%3 关闭当前文件,再次拷贝新的文件,直到文件末尾结束clcclearDST_PATH_t = 'C:\Users\Manual\Desktop\航次11\1234567890';%目的文件目录 directory = uigetdir('','选择指定文件夹:');day_char = '0730'; %时间 天...

2019-05-25 11:27:00 509

转载 分布式的几件小事(二)dubbo的工作原理

1.dubbo的工作原理①整体设计图例说明:图中左边淡蓝背景的为服务消费方使用的接口,右边淡绿色背景的为服务提供方使用的接口,位于中轴线上的为双方都用到的接口。图中从下至上分为十层,各层均为单向依赖,右边的黑色箭头代表层之间的依赖关系,每一层都可以剥离上层被复用,其中,Service 和 Config 层为 API,其它各层均为 SPI。图中绿色小块的为扩展接口,蓝色小块为...

2019-05-24 16:44:42 76

转载 注解_

  开始学习注解时觉得注解的符号看不太习惯,加上概念上也觉得比较难得懂,后来发现这是一个很有用的东西,从新翻来看看。注解还是很重要的在开发中,现在的开发都开始基于注解进行开发,JPA是基于注解,SPringMVC,SpringBoot等的大部分框架都是基于注解进行开发,特别是springBoot简化了配置文件,使之更像是JAVA的。注解出现于 JDK1.5之后  注解相当于一种标记,在...

2019-05-24 08:29:00 51

转载 MyBatis 源码解析 —— SqlSessionFactory

本文主要分析SqlSessionFactory的构建过程SqlSessionFactoryBuilder从XML中构建SqlSessionFactoryString resource = "org/mybatis/example/mybatis-config.xml";InputStream inputStream = Resources.getResourceAsStream(resour...

2019-05-24 07:33:08 86

转载 指针

指针:指针本身是一个变量,他的值为另一个变量的内存地址。申明如下:int *dp;。举个栗子来认识一下指针: 1 #include <iostream> 2 using namespace std; 3 4 int main() 5 { 6 int tempone = 20; 7 int *temptwo; 8 9...

2019-05-22 20:11:00 58

转载 Vue界面中关于APP端回调方法问题

在混合开发中,HTML界面经常性的需要调用APP端提供的原生方法,而且在很多时候,APP端需要各种回调,如果将所有的回调方法写在内部,不是很方便,而且有些时候,APP端需要定义一些主动触发HTML界面的方法,此时就会出现一个略坑的问题:如果将该方法写在vue methods内,当APP主动去触发这些方法时,就会发现无法获取到这些方法,导致出错!针对这个回调问题,在询问了一些同事之后找到...

2019-05-22 14:10:00 750

转载 微服务如何实现DevOps

把一个大的单体应用拆分成多个微服务之后,每个服务都可以独立进行开发、测试和运维。但当拆分的微服务足够多时,却又仿佛陷入一个新的泥沼,无论是业务代码的开发还是测试和运维,工作量都比之前提升了很多。采单体应用架构时,一个业务需求只需要修改单体应用的代码,然后针对这个单体应用进行测试,测试通过后再把单体应用的代码发布到线上即可。而拆分为微服务之后,一个大的系统被拆分为多个小的系统,一个业务需求可能要同时...

2019-05-22 02:47:46 1652

转载 从HelloWorld看Knative Serving代码实现

2019独角兽企业重金招聘Python工程师标准>>> ...

2019-05-21 16:07:00 76

转载 30个Python物联网小实验3:使用按钮开灯关灯

使用按钮开灯关灯接线图非常简单,LED接GPIO17号口,按钮接GPIO2号口,负极接GND地线。代码也非常简单:from gpiozero import LED, Buttonfrom signal import pauseled = LED(17)button = Button(2)button.when_pressed = led.onbutton.when_...

2019-05-20 13:48:10 614

转载 mysql权限管理

2019/5/20 星期一 //这是mysql的权限问题 具体的详情见 第三章 《mysql用户及赋予用户权限grant》现在有一个需求,就是指定一个用户对一个数据库中的所有表只有只读权限mysql用户及赋予用户权限grant我们在我们的dev环境的 192.168.0.36 上进行试验@(none)> select user,host from mysql.user; +-----...

2019-05-20 13:13:46 92

转载 【阿里云新品发布·周刊】第9期:实时大数据开发难、运维难、应用难?来,一站解决!...

最新发布DataWorks Stream Studio重磅发布2019年5月15日15时,阿里云DataWorks Stream Studio: 一站式流任务开发平台重磅发布,介绍实时计算任务开发的困难、问题和背景,引出使用Stream Studio可以大大加快实时任务的开发速度,降低开发和维护门槛,同时结合DataWorks的整体能力,能够实现实时数仓、实时监控、实时分析、实时大屏等实时大数据场...

2019-05-20 07:05:15 53

转载 Springboot 整合 Dubbo/ZooKeeper你不知道的那点事,大神必修课

“看看星空,会觉得自己很渺小,可能我们在宇宙中从来就是一个偶然。所以,无论什么事情,仔细想一想,都没有什么大不了的。这能帮助自己在遇到挫折时稳定心态,想得更开。” – 《腾讯传》本文提纲一、为啥整合 Dubbo 实现 SOA二、运行 springboot-dubbo-server 和 springboot-dubbo-client 工程三、springboot-dubbo-server 和...

2019-05-17 19:13:50 74

转载 linux命令---grep命令使用

grep 常用参数:-w 精准匹配-r 递归匹配-l 列出匹配内容的文件名称-v 排除结合sed,批量替换文件内容sed 's#10.151.30.165#10.0.3.162#g' -i `grep -wRl '10.151.30.165' ./*`转载于:https://www.cnblogs.com/root0/p/...

2019-05-17 17:54:00 59

转载 Git出现冲突error: Your local changes to the following

由于公司目前实行开发模块化,所以原来用的SVN代码管理器全部迁移到Git上去了,原来用过git现在已经忘的差不多了,目前暂时用的是SourceTree来管理代码的类似与SVN的Cornerstone的,今天在拉取服务器的代码的出现了冲突,记录下以供后续参考:1.用git pull来更新代码的时候,遇到了下面的问题:error: Your local changes to the following...

2019-05-17 17:12:57 2579

转载 zookeeper-数据同步源码分析

在上一篇对 zookeeper 选举实现分析之后,我们知道 zookeeper 集群在选举结束之后,leader 节点将进入 LEADING 状态,follower 节点将进入 FOLLOWING 状态;此时集群中节点将进行数据同步操作,以保证数据一致。 只有数据同步完成之后 zookeeper 集群才具备对外提供服务的能力。LEADING当节点在选举后角色确认为 leader 后将会进入 L...

2019-05-16 12:38:35 632

转载 Java第十六天(泛型、Set接口、可变参数、数组工具类、集合工具类)

2019独角兽企业重金招聘Python工程师标准>>> ...

2019-05-16 10:30:00 233

转载 springboot教程-web(二)

2019独角兽企业重金招聘Python工程师标准>>> ...

2019-05-16 09:45:00 86

转载 iOS开发中 MVVM 设计模式的探究

前言一直在做一线的业务开发工作,每天接触业务线,时间久了就开始思考如何能优化架构、提高维护效率,于是就接触了MVVM。MVVM的出现主要是为了解决在开发过程中Controller越来越庞大的问题,变得难以维护,所以MVVM把数据加工的任务从Controller中解放了出来,使得Controller只需要专注于具体业务的工作,ViewModel则去负责数据加工并通过各种通知机制让View响应Vi...

2019-05-16 03:50:09 81

转载 人工智能可识别胆固醇升高的遗传病风险

心脏病专家Joshua Knowles和其他研究人员共同开发出一种算法,它能够预测患者一种致命性心脏病发作的风险,这种心脏病被称为家族性高胆固醇血症(FH)。斯坦福大学医学院的研究人员及其合作者共同研发出一种新的算法,这种算法可以确定病人是否患有家族性高胆固醇血症(FH),这种遗传病可能导致患者过早死亡。这种称为家族性高胆固醇血症(FH)常常被误诊为普通的高胆固醇。斯坦福大学心血管医学副教授J...

2019-05-15 14:22:37 118

转载 web前端学习教程:Cookie会话跟踪技术

  1. Cookie会话跟踪技术介绍  会话跟踪是Web程序中常用的技术,用来跟踪用户的整个会话。常用的会话跟踪技术是Cookie与Session。Cookie通过在客户端记录信息确定用户身份,可以在客户端保存临时数据.  Cookie 技术诞生以来,它就成了广大网络用户和 Web 开发人员争论的一个焦点。有一些网络用户,甚至包括一些资深的 Web 专家也对它的产生和推广感到不满,这并不是因为 ...

2019-05-15 10:14:24 127

转载 AI认定的人工智能写作学习时代,来了!

GET智能写作,是上海赅推智能科技有限公司(GET)推出的一款助力个人加速学习的产品。通过智能知识引擎、AI算法、整理归纳等方式,建立新时代下的学习模式,外包大脑,突破传统学习的禁锢,呈现最全面的非结构化的知识体系。目前有小程序、网页端,并且正在日趋迭代完善。做适应未来发展的事为什么要打造这样的一款智能写作产品呢?据GET创始人jeff讲到:“人类的未来将会达到一个高度智能化的水平,一些低效率...

2019-05-14 20:25:41 149

转载 人工智能实战_第七次作业_OpenPAI和NNI_廖盈嘉

第7次作业:学习OpenPAI和NNI的使用项目 内容 这个作业属于哪个课程人工智能实战2019 这个作业的要求在哪里人工智能实战第七次作业我在这个课程的目标是 学会、理解和应用神经网络知识来完成一个app 这个作业在哪个具体方面帮助我实现目标大致了解OpenPAI和NNI的功能作业正文作业正文 参考文献OpenPAI, NNI...

2019-05-13 16:50:00 268

转载 Java并发编程:线程池的使用

2019独角兽企业重金招聘Python工程师标准>>> ...

2019-05-13 16:38:00 56

转载 基于PORT、ip和主机头的多虚拟主机

实验:基于PORT的多虚拟主机1.创建3个不同的网站文件根目录mkdir /data/site{1,2,3}echo 'www.a.com' > /data/site1/index.htmlecho 'www.b.com' > /data/site2/index.htmlecho 'www.c.com' > /data/site3/index.html![]2.修改或在co...

2019-05-13 15:13:30 154

转载 Rocketmq入门

2019独角兽企业重金招聘Python工程师标准>>> ...

2019-05-11 17:22:00 79

转载 (转)CEvent,CSemaphore,CCriticalSection,CMutex

一、用CEvent实现线程同步事件对象(Event)是最简单的同步对象,它包括有信号和无信号两种状态。在线程访问某一资源之前,也许需要等待某一事件的发生,这时用事件对象最合适。例如,只有在通信端口缓冲区收到数据后,监视线程才被激活。MFC中,CEvent类提供了对事件的支持。CEvent对象有两种类型:人工事件和自动事件。对于自动事件,当其获得信号后,就会释放下一个可用的线程。一个自动CEve...

2019-05-10 13:31:00 73

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除